Enhancing Your Future with Mathematics & Science (EYF)

Every year, 220 students in grades 6-8 from the state of Kansas come to Emporia State University to take part in Enhancing Your Future With Mathematics and Science. This STEM outreach program is held every year on the first Saturday in March. During the day, students participate in career discussions and hands-on workshops led by professionals in science and mathematics careers. Students hear presentations from two speakers, one at the opening ceremony and the other after the luncheon. All participants receive an Enhancing Your Future t-shirt designed specifically for the conference at the end of the day. Parents and teachers are encouraged to attend this event as well. The concurrent adult program includes separate sessions with a focus on learning strategies for encouraging students to pursue careers in science and mathematics, as well as observation of the hands-on workshops.
